Get Your Ticket for Jan. 11 #RoguesExperience at Redhook Brewery

The hosts of the up-and-coming culinary adventure travel show, Rogues on the Road (ROTR), with a focus on local sustainability and education, will be holding an event, titled the #RoguesExperience, this January 11th from 7-10 p.m., at the Redhook Brewery, 1 Redhook Way. ROTR Matt Frohman, 41, and Richard Marshall, 38, will be hosting the event, featuring tastings from many local restaurants, with a finale viewing of the pilot episode of the show.

The tasting will include a secret ingredient (provided by UNH and Taylor Lobster) that each restaurant is preparing their own unique way. Some of the restaurants that will be participating in the tasting event are: the new Rosa, Martingale Wharf, The Portsmouth Gaslight, mambo, Seaport Fish, Flatbread Pizza, Book and Bar, The River House, Sonny's and possibly a few more.

Redhook is not only hosting the event, but in conjunction with ingredients provided by Taylor Lobster and Fat Dog Shell Fish Company, they have created a special “Black Lobstah” brew for patrons to purchase and enjoy with their samples. Frohman and Marshall traveled from Brewster, NY over a month ago to work alongside Redhook’s Master Brewers in the creation of the festive beer.

Frohman and Marshall filmed a 30-minute future episode of ROTR at Redhook, where they learned the ropes of brewing a lobster and oyster pilsner (see photos.)
